CHESTER, Pa.- The Mighty Macs (0-13) made a short trip to Widener on Wednesday evening and fell to the Pride (2-11) by scores of 25-12, 25-14, 25-14.
Â
HOW IT HAPPENED
-In the first set, the Mighty Macs hung in early in the set, trailing 7-4 in the early going until the Pride went on a 4-0 spurt to make it 11-4. The Macs claimed two of the next seven points and trailed 16-6. IU trailed late in the set and freshman
Bryce Wiltbank had back-to-back kills, but it wasn't enough in a 25-12 loss
-IU jumped out in the second set with three of the first four points, including another kill by Wiltbank. The Macs continued to lead at 6-5 and 7-6 before the Pride tied it up at 8-8, and then went on a 9-2 spurt to put Widener on top 17-10. The Macs would score four points the rest of the way in a 25-14 defeat
-Again, the third set was tight in the early going with the Macs facing three two-point deficits in the middle of it, the last of them at 12-10 after a kill by freshman
Garrett Pepper. Trailing 14-11, the Macs struggled to keep pace as Widener closed out IU, 25-14
